Why Do We Dream About Our Teeth Falling Out?

Since human history began, humans have been intrigued by midnight events. Many early philosophers, including the Torah and Talmud authors and Egyptian and Greek thinkers, believed dreams were a way for the supernaturalto communicate with humanity. Teeth-falling nightmares were thought to foretell death or debt repayment.
Death and bereavement have been interpreted differently throughout history. Sigmund Freud and Carl Jung believed dreams contained powerful psychological symbolism, which led to different interpretations of teeth in dreams.
Freud's belief that teeth-coming-out nightmares indicate repressed sexual drives and fears may not surprise you. He acknowledged oral stimulation may have contributed. This reasoning seems scientific, yet the hypothesis has not been tested.

What's The Science Behind Dream Lost A Tooth?

Although there is no scientific explanation for why we have these dreams, there are some speculations regarding what might be happening in our brains at the time we do. It's rather typical to have dreams involving your teeth falling out. There is a possibility that anxiety or stress is the cause of these nightmares.
For your brain to handle the stress or anxiety you feel during the day, it may give you a dream about losing teeth. Because of the possible discomfort, your brain may start to imagine what it would be like if you lost your teeth. It's also possible that you've had physical events in your lifetime that have contributed to these kinds of dreams.
While you are sleeping, if you clench your jaw or grind your teeth, this could cause you discomfort, which your brain will then reflect in your dreams. In particular, if it is causing pain to your teeth and putting strain on your ligaments.
